What is a Private Mental Health Assessment?
A private mental health assessment is an extensive evaluation carried out by a qualified mental health expert-- such as a psychiatrist, psychologist, or psychotherapist-- who evaluates an individual's mental health requirements in a private setting. Unlike assessments through the National Health Service (NHS), private assessments frequently offer quicker access to mental health services, giving individuals the chance to get customized care tailored to their particular needs.

Shorter Waiting Times: One of the most significant advantages is the decreased waiting times compared to NHS services. Numerous private clinics use assessments within days, permitting faster access to needed mental health support.

Personalized Care: Private assessments typically result in more tailored treatment strategies. Mental health experts can focus exclusively on the individual's particular issues without the time constraints typically found in public health systems.

Confidentiality: Private assessments ensure stringent confidentiality. People might feel more comfortable talking about delicate concerns in a private setting.

Access to Specialists: Many private centers in London offer access to highly qualified specialists with varied know-how, allowing individuals to find experts who align with their requirements and treatment choices.

Initial Consultation: The process starts with an initial consultation, where the specific discusses their main concerns and what they hope to get from the assessment.

Comprehensive Questionnaire: Clients may be asked to finish a questionnaire that assists identify signs and areas of concern.

Clinical Interview: The mental health professional will carry out a clinical interview to explore the client's medical and psychological history, lifestyle, support group, and present challenges.

Testing: Depending on the individual's circumstance, psychometric testing might be used to evaluate specific cognitive or psychological problems.

Feedback Session: After the assessment is total, a feedback session will typically happen. This session will cover diagnostic findings and produce an initial treatment strategy.

Follow-Up: Clients may receive a follow-up to monitor their development and make any needed changes to their treatment plan.
Frequently Asked Question about Private Mental Health Assessments
Q: How much does a private mental health assessment cost in London?A: Costs can vary significantly depending upon the center and the services supplied. On average, assessments may range from ₤ 200 to ₤ 700.

Q: Is a recommendation needed for a private mental health assessment?A: No, a referral is usually not required for private assessments. Individuals can seek assessments straight with a mental health expert. Q: How long does a private assessment take?A: Assessments typically last in between one to 2 hours, depending on the intricacy
of the individual's circumstance and the amount of testing required. Q: Will my insurance cover the cost of a Private Mental Health Assessment London assessment?A: Many private insurance coverage strategies do cover mental health
assessments, but it's important to contact your particular insurance coverage for protection information. Q: Can I seek follow-up therapy from the same professional?A: Yes, lots of individuals pick to continue treatment with the exact same expert post-assessment to guarantee connection of care.
